Output d99ee06fadebfc89deeff2f5067b55781ac7d5e221202bac41ed75d2ebb4f08c:0

value
531714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45631ab0f8eb0455bf976f8637ae7791bbab0352 OP_EQUAL
address
381uGfXAUJfxW3VqLXUBwmsbqQv32LqkeS
transaction
d99ee06fadebfc89deeff2f5067b55781ac7d5e221202bac41ed75d2ebb4f08c
confirmations
327764
spent
true